Full dialing sequence
Start by dialing your own country's international access code. From the US or Canada this is 011; from most of Europe it's 00. This tells your network you're making an international call.
Immediately follow with Sri Lanka's country code — no spaces or dashes. This routes your call to Sri Lanka's telephone network. On smartphones, replace the exit code with a + sign.
Add the city or regional code for your destination in Sri Lanka. If the local number starts with a 0 (trunk prefix), drop it — the country code replaces it when dialing internationally.
Enter all remaining digits of the local number exactly as written. For mobile numbers, include every digit — no abbreviations. Press call and your carrier does the rest.
